Château Bourdieu l’Hermitage 2019 – cuvée Campardon is a notable wine that exemplifies the rich heritage and quality of the Bordeaux region. Here’s a description of this wine:
Tasting Notes
- Appearance: Deep ruby red, indicating its youthful vibrancy.
- Aroma: The nose is complex, featuring dark fruits like blackberry and plum, complemented by notes of cedar, spice, and a hint of vanilla from oak aging.
- Palate: The palate is full-bodied, with a harmonious balance of ripe fruit flavors, a touch of earthiness, and well-integrated tannins. The wine exhibits a smooth texture, leading to a long, satisfying finish.
Food Pairing
- This wine pairs beautifully with rich dishes such as grilled lamb, beef stew, or roasted game. It also complements aged cheeses and hearty vegetarian dishes.
Aging Potential
- The 2019 vintage offers excellent aging potential, allowing the wine to evolve and develop further complexity over the years.
Overall, Château Bourdieu l’Hermitage 2019 – cuvée Campardon is a remarkable expression of its terroir, showcasing the artistry of winemaking in Bordeaux. Whether enjoyed now or cellared for future enjoyment, it promises a delightful experience for wine enthusiasts.
